2 Feb, 2026Executive summary
Q1 FY2025 revenue was $71.3 million, down 23% year-over-year, mainly due to lower hyperscale, tape media, and royalty business, with a non-GAAP gross margin of 36.9% and adjusted EBITDA of negative $3.1 million.
GAAP net loss widened to $20.8 million ($0.22/share) from $9.1 million ($0.10/share) year-over-year, driven by lower revenue and higher non-recurring expenses.
Subscription ARR grew 29% year-over-year to $18.8 million, reflecting traction in Myriad and ActiveScale products.
Strategic agreement with lenders increased liquidity by over $25 million and restructured $110 million in debt, improving capital structure and operational flexibility.
Operational efficiency initiatives led to a significant reduction in non-GAAP operating expenses to $30.8 million and over $5 million in annualized operational expense reductions.
Financial highlights
Product revenue fell to $41.0 million, down $17.6 million year-over-year, mainly due to reduced demand from hyperscale customers and declines in the tape market.
Service and subscription revenue decreased to $27.4 million, impacted by end-of-service-life products and partially offset by new support bookings.
GAAP gross margin was 36.6%, down from 38.5% a year ago, impacted by product mix and supply constraints.
Non-GAAP adjusted net loss was $8.4 million ($0.09/share), versus $4.1 million ($0.04/share) last year.
Adjusted EBITDA was negative $3.1 million, down from positive $1.5 million last year, but improved from negative $6.2 million in the prior quarter.
Outlook and guidance
Q2 FY2025 revenue is expected to be $73 million ±$2 million, with non-GAAP operating expenses of $30 million ±$2 million.
Non-GAAP adjusted net loss per share for Q2 is projected at -$0.06 ± $0.02, with adjusted EBITDA expected to be approximately breakeven.
Gross margin is anticipated to return to the low 40% range in Q2.
Full-year adjusted EBITDA guidance of $10–$20 million remains, with profitability expected to improve in the back half of the year.
Management expects continued pressure on product revenue as the business transitions to subscription-based models.
